Drainage Service Timing Guide
Drainage service is essential for maintaining proper water flow and preventing flooding. The optimal time for scheduling drainage maintenance depends on seasonal weather patterns and local conditions. Typically, late summer and early fall are ideal for preventative work, as they precede periods of increased rainfall and help avoid water accumulation during wetter months.
Spring is a good time to evaluate drainage systems after winter, addressing any damage caused by freeze-thaw cycles and clearing debris.
Performing drainage inspections during summer can prevent blockages caused by growth or debris accumulation, ensuring systems are ready for fall rains.
Scheduling drainage service in early fall helps prepare for increased precipitation, reducing the risk of flooding during rainy seasons.
While winter is less ideal for active drainage work, addressing issues beforehand can prevent ice buildup and water damage.

Drainage service involves the inspection, cleaning, and repair of drainage systems to ensure effective water flow and prevent water damage. Proper drainage is vital for protecting property foundations, landscaping, and infrastructure. Regular maintenance can extend the lifespan of drainage components and reduce the risk of costly repairs caused by blockages or system failures.
